La Poste opens “innovative” post offices in Paris airports

La Poste and Paris Aéroport have teamed up to open two post offices in Paris-Orly and Paris-Charles de Gaulle that will offer passengers and employees of the Paris airports a range of “innovative” services alongside the traditional postage and parcel postage offerings.

In a statement issued yesterday (8 March), La Poste said that it has “rethought” its services to meet the specific needs of travelers.

The airport post offices will offer round-the-clock access to ATMs which will peform a range of functions: postage, simple or recommended mail delivery, purchase of postage loans, colissimo packaging and stamps, reshipment, check deposit and cash dispenser (at Paris-Orly).

Alongside the self-service area there will be a private work or meeting space which will be available for hire; a Post Office gift shop; and a Peeksprint terminal which customers can use to make postcards with a personal photo. Customers will also be able to buy/sign up for mobile telephony and phone accessories.
